Politics › Re: Tinubu Meets Service Chiefs Over Rising Insecurity by ubox: 9:08pm On Jan 16, 2024 |
Dobodobo04: How does Tinubu solve insecurity. In the interim, there are few ideas.
We need ordinary citizens to be able to safely and anonymously provide intelligence and tip offs to security agencies across board with rewards offered if information proves useful.
How do we facilitate that? Currently, SIM cards need to be registered. We will design SIM cards in such a way that if Kabiru from Abuja buys a SIM card from any vendor, he can use it call any designated security agencies toll free and anonymously. He can easily throw the sim away afterwards. To get his reward, a code will be forwarded to that number and he can go to any cash machine across the country to receive his money and do away with the sim. Obviously, not all infos will be rewarded. Only infos that lead to security gains.
We also need recruited informants across the country, from banditry, kidnappings, terrorism, ritual killings, cultism, etc.
Once our security agencies build pictures, they should be proactive in predawn raids. They should have well trained intelligence officers and call handlers in offices to weed out and disrupt them in their planning stages.
We need special operatives to carry out these raids, and can partner with USA to train some of our elite soldiers to SEAL level. We can assign a formidable army officer to head the task force.
Once we start disrupting and arresting the criminals, we should charge them to court with evidence.
Minister of Interior also need to build mega prisons, US style manned by private companies under the guise of the government. Anyone charged should be sent to prison. We need bigger modern prisons that are functional and humane. No more overcrowding because with this new set up, we will be anticipating plenty criminals will be serving jail terms.
We also need well trained hostage negotiators and special task force that can storm hideouts, perform safe rescues and lethally engage with the criminals.
I currently won’t trust the current security operatives in our country to attempt hostage rescue. They can be better with advanced training from partners abroad.
I’m the long run, all our security agencies across board need refresher courses. All rank and file over the years should either train with formidable foreign partners or go to those countries for training before they get promoted.
Most of our security agencies have bad habits that needs weeding out, so continuous training is necessary All of this na serious money |
